About Zizi Afrique Foundation
Zizi Afrique Foundation (ZAF) is a not-for-profit company committed to improving learning outcomes for children and youth furthest behind. Our mission is to contribute to a world where ALL children have the foundational skills to learn, live and thrive. We collaborate with like-minded impact partners to consolidate evidence, innovate solutions that accelerate the acquisition of foundational skills, and engage policymakers in both policy formulation and implementation.
About the project (Future of Work)
As part of its commitment to youth empowerment, ZAF is implementing an initiative that aims to catalyse youth employment by leveraging technology to connect skilled youth with real-world job opportunities. It also aims to understand the drivers of unemployment among the youth, and potential factors behind the relegation of youths in low paying jobs/certain jobs-predictors of the choice of work. Ultimately, the project seeks to build a surveillance mechanism; an observatory of skills and jobs which can work in a real time basis.
Zizi Afrique is partnering with Swahili Pot Hub Foundation, Global Development Incubator and Mombasa County to test on how a successful observatory would look like. Following this Zizi Afrique seeks to recruit research assistants to assist with the tracking and updating of data from selected food and beverage enterprises in Mvita county.
